Question

A cone 12cm high is cut 8cm from the vertex to form a frustum with a volume of 190cu.cm. Find the radius of the cone.

Solution

h = 12 - 8

h = 4 cm

V = 190 cm^3

R = the radius of the cone

r = the radius of the piece that is cut off

R : r = 12 : 8

12r = 8R

r = (8/12)R

r = (2/3)R

Plug into the volume formula:
Now the volume of the frustum cone

=(π/3)h(R^2+r^2+R^r)

(pi/3)*4(R^2 + (4/9)R^2 + (2/3)R^2) = 190

(R^2)*pi*(4/3)(1 + 4/9 + 2/3) = 190

pi = 3.14

(R^2)*3.14*(4/3)(1 + 4/9 + 2/3) = 190

4.19×19/9R^2 =190

R^2=(190×9)/(19×4.19)=1710/79.61
=21.48
=>R = 4.64 cm

The radius of the cone is 4.64 cm.
